Paraja by Gopinath Mohanty

The Paraja are a peasant tribe living in the hills of Koraput in the Indian province of Orissa. Sukru Jani and his family are successful Paraja tribespeople but the family fortunes decline when a lecherous local official is denied the satisfaction of Sukru's daughter. Dr Gopinath Mohanty is author of 21 novels as well as short stories, critical essays and plays. He has received many awards for his work in India, including the Jnanpith Prize in 1974.
